Description

Opening requirement for Kimi Connors. SHIFT - 7:30-4 M-F. The Service Desk Specialist Associate is responsible for providing Technical support to IT users by resetting passwords for our users and if necessary escalating the user to the next level of service desk support utilizing remote control of the customer's desktop to resolve their IT questions or issues. Resolve password reset issues for our IT Users and less complicated incidents and escalate to appropriate next levels of support Document, track and monitor incident work orders Ensure a timely resolution of our IT users needs and within our service level expectations Resolve incidents and more complex work orders for our IT Users remotely Assist Incident Management and the EOC with notification and resolution during system/application outages

Additional Skills & Qualifications
Customer Service Mindset - Someone who naturally desires to help others solve problems. Problem solving mindset - Need someone that is technical curious and has the initiate/resourcefulness to find solutions and wants to understand why something didn't work in order to figure out how to fix it. Technical aptitude - while an A+ or Microsoft certification (MCSA) is preferred they are open to someone that is self taught and has 6mths to a year of experience.
